Outer Half Round 90 Degree Bend Tube Shield

Ladhani Metal Corporation offers high-performance SS 310S Outer Half Round 90 Degree Bend Tube Shields—engineered to protect the outer curvature of 90-degree bends and U-bend sections in boilers, superheaters, HRSGs, and heat exchangers. Made from austenitic stainless steel grade SS 310S, a low-carbon variant of SS 310, these shields deliver exceptional resistance to oxidation, sulfidation, and thermal scaling while minimizing the risk of sensitization during welding. They are the preferred choice in environments with elevated temperatures, fluctuating thermal loads, and corrosive flue gases. Designed with a semi-cylindrical geometry, each shield conforms precisely to the external arc of curved tubes, forming a robust physical barrier against ash erosion, soot-blower impact, and high-velocity gas flow. SS 310S Half Round Tube Shield The SS 310S Half Round Tube Shield is a semi-cylindrical cover manufactured from high-quality stainless steel grade 310S. It is specifically designed for high-temperature environments where oxidation, scaling, and corrosive gas exposure are common. The “S” in SS 310S indicates lower carbon content than standard SS 310, which improves weldability and reduces the risk of carbide precipitation during welding and high-temperature exposure. The half-round profile allows easy installation over the tube surface, ensuring a tight fit and reliable protection across thermal cycles and mechanical stresses. Chemical Composition of SS 310S – Austenitic Stainless Steel • Carbon (C): ≤ 0.08% • Manganese (Mn): ≤ 2.00% • Phosphorus (P): ≤ 0.045% • Sulfur (S): ≤ 0.030% • Silicon (Si): ≤ 1.50% • Chromium (Cr): 24.0 – 26.0% • Nickel (Ni): 19.0 – 22.0% • Iron (Fe): Balance Uses • Boiler Tube Protection – Protects boiler tubes from flue gas corrosion, abrasive wear, and scaling in high-temperature zones, especially in coal-fired and biomass plants. • Heat Exchanger Tube Shielding – Prevents erosion and chemical attack in steam and process gas exchangers, maintaining thermal efficiency. • Furnace Tube Protection – Shields tubes from direct flame impingement and high thermal loads in industrial furnaces, kilns, and incinerators. • Petrochemical and Refining Operations – Guards tubes in reformers, crackers, and reactors from carburization and oxidation in aggressive processing environments. • Superheater and Reheater Systems – Provides robust protection to tubes exposed to extreme thermal stress in high-pressure steam circuits. Features • High-Temperature Resistance – SS 310S withstands temperatures up to 1100°C continuously, making it suitable for severe service conditions. • Low Carbon Content – Enhanced weldability and reduced risk of intergranular corrosion during or after welding processes. • Half-Round Design – Engineered for precise fitment over existing tubes, allowing efficient installation and tube surface coverage. • Corrosion and Oxidation Resistance – Excellent resistance to high-temperature oxidizing environments and thermal scaling. • Custom Options – Available in multiple lengths, thicknesses, diameters, and with various mounting or clamping configurations. • Surface Finishes – Offered in pickled, passivated, and bright annealed finishes to match system requirements and aesthetics. Applications • Thermal Power Plants – Shields boiler tubes from soot blowers, slag, and hot gas erosion in economizers and superheaters. • Refineries and Petrochemical Plants – Applied to tubes in cracking furnaces and heat recovery systems to resist high-temperature corrosion. • Heat Recovery Steam Generators (HRSGs) – Enhances tube life in combined-cycle systems where exhaust gases impact tube bundles. • Chemical Processing Facilities – Protects process tubes in aggressive thermal and chemical environments including acid and gas streams. • Industrial Boilers and Steam Systems – Ensures longevity of steam lines and tubing in high-pressure, high-temperature operations across various sectors. • Marine and Offshore Installations – Withstands corrosive sea air and high thermal loads in shipboard and platform boiler systems. Duplex Flanges

DIN 2633 duplex steel flanges PN 16 are precision-manufactured weld neck flanges designed according to the DIN 2633 standard, ideal for medium-pressure piping systems operating up to 16 bar (232 psi). These flanges are crafted from duplex stainless steels that combine the benefits of austenitic and ferritic microstructures, offering excellent mechanical strength, superior resistance to stress corrosion cracking, and enhanced durability in aggressive chemical and chloride-containing environments. They are ideal for applications where both corrosion resistance and high strength are essential. Pressure Rating: • PN 16 (16 bar / 232 psi): Suitable for medium-pressure pipelines requiring corrosion resistance and increased mechanical integrity. Flange Type: • Weld Neck Flanges These flanges feature a long tapered hub for improved flow characteristics and reduced mechanical stress at the weld area, ensuring stable and secure connections. • Flat Face (FF) Flanges Designed to provide a consistent sealing surface, especially effective when used with soft gaskets or when connecting to cast components. Duplex Steel Grades and Full Composition: Duplex 2205 (UNS S31803/S32205) • Chromium (Cr): 21.0 – 23.0% • Nickel (Ni): 4.5 – 6.5% • Molybdenum (Mo): 2.5 – 3.5% • Nitrogen (N): 0.08 – 0.20% • Manganese (Mn): ≤ 2.0% • Silicon (Si): ≤ 1.0% • Carbon (C): ≤ 0.03% • Phosphorus (P): ≤ 0.03% • Sulfur (S): ≤ 0.02% • Iron (Fe): Balance Applications: Widely used in desalination plants, chemical process vessels, marine environments, and pulp and paper industries due to high strength and resistance to localized corrosion. Super Duplex 2507 (UNS S32750) • Chromium (Cr): 24.0 – 26.0% • Nickel (Ni): 6.0 – 8.0% • Molybdenum (Mo): 3.0 – 5.0% • Nitrogen (N): 0.24 – 0.32% • Manganese (Mn): ≤ 1.2% • Silicon (Si): ≤ 0.8% • Carbon (C): ≤ 0.03% • Phosphorus (P): ≤ 0.035% • Sulfur (S): ≤ 0.02% • Iron (Fe): Balance Applications: Preferred in highly corrosive offshore, oil and gas, chemical, and high-chloride environments where superior strength and corrosion resistance are essential. Applications of DIN 2633 Duplex Steel Flanges PN 16: • Chemical and Petrochemical Plants Provides strong and corrosion-resistant connections for chemical reactors, storage tanks, and acid-handling systems. • Marine and Offshore Engineering Suitable for submerged systems, seawater cooling, and ballast water piping due to excellent resistance to chloride-induced corrosion. • Pulp and Paper Industry Performs reliably in bleaching and chemical recovery processes where both chemical resistance and strength are required. • Desalination and Water Treatment Ideal for high-salinity water systems and reverse osmosis pipelines requiring durable, corrosion-resistant components. • Oil and Gas Refineries Used in pipelines, pressure vessels, and heat exchangers subjected to sour gas and high-pressure operating environments. inconel flanges

DIN 2628 Inconel flanges PN 250 are high-strength weld neck flanges manufactured in accordance with the DIN 2628 standard. Designed to operate in high-pressure systems up to 250 bar (3625 psi), these flanges offer outstanding performance in extreme environments involving high temperatures, corrosive chemicals, and mechanical stress. Made from Inconel superalloys, they provide excellent resistance to oxidation, thermal fatigue, and pitting, making them ideal for critical applications in demanding industries. Pressure Rating: • PN 250 (250 bar / 3625 psi): Suitable for high-pressure pipelines requiring superior sealing, thermal resistance, and structural integrity. Flange Type: • Weld Neck Flanges Designed with a tapered hub to reduce stress concentration at the weld point. Ideal for high-pressure and high-temperature environments. • Flat Face (FF) Flanges Flat face design ensures even gasket compression, preventing flange warping and providing secure sealing, especially when used with cast or brittle materials. Inconel Grades and Composition: Inconel 600 (UNS N06600) • Nickel (Ni): ≥ 72.0% • Chromium (Cr): 14.0 – 17.0% • Iron (Fe): 6.0 – 10.0% • Carbon (C): ≤ 0.15% • Manganese (Mn): ≤ 1.0% • Silicon (Si): ≤ 0.5% Applications: Excellent resistance to heat and corrosion by acids and chlorides. Commonly used in heat exchangers, reactors, and high-temperature furnace parts. Inconel 625 (UNS N06625) • Nickel (Ni): ≥ 58.0% • Chromium (Cr): 20.0 – 23.0% • Molybdenum (Mo): 8.0 – 10.0% • Niobium (Nb) + Tantalum (Ta): 3.15 – 4.15% • Iron (Fe): ≤ 5.0% • Carbon (C): ≤ 0.10% • Manganese (Mn): ≤ 0.50% • Silicon (Si): ≤ 0.50% Applications: Exceptional corrosion resistance in chloride-bearing environments. Ideal for offshore oil and gas, marine exhaust systems, and chemical plants. Inconel 718 (UNS N07718) • Nickel (Ni): 50.0 – 55.0% • Chromium (Cr): 17.0 – 21.0% • Iron (Fe): Balance • Niobium (Nb) + Tantalum (Ta): 4.75 – 5.50% • Molybdenum (Mo): 2.80 – 3.30% • Titanium (Ti): 0.65 – 1.15% • Aluminum (Al): 0.20 – 0.80% • Carbon (C): ≤ 0.08% Applications: A precipitation-hardened superalloy with outstanding strength, creep resistance, and corrosion resistance at temperatures up to 700°C. Widely used in aerospace turbine engines, nuclear reactors, and high-pressure chemical systems. Applications of DIN 2628 Inconel Flanges PN 250: • Chemical and Petrochemical Plants Ideal for piping systems exposed to aggressive chemicals, high pressures, and temperature fluctuations. • Power Generation Used in nuclear, thermal, and gas-fired power plants where heat and pressure resistance are critical. • Aerospace and Jet Engine Systems 718-grade flanges are suitable for turbine casings, fuel lines, and other high-temperature aircraft components. • Marine and Offshore Engineering Highly corrosion-resistant in saltwater environments, suitable for subsea manifolds, pipelines, and ballast systems. • Heat Treatment and Thermal Processing Used in furnaces, reactors, and pressure vessels subjected to rapid thermal cycling and oxidation. Monel Grades and Composition: Monel 400 (UNS N04400) Composition: • Nickel (Ni): 63.0 – 70.0% • Copper (Cu): 28.0 – 34.0% • Iron (Fe): ≤ 2.5% • Manganese (Mn), Silicon (Si), Carbon (C): Trace amounts Applications: Monel 400 is widely used in marine environments, chemical processing, and heat exchangers, where it is subjected to both high temperatures and exposure to saltwater or acids. Its superior resistance to corrosion and oxidation makes it a preferred material in demanding applications like pumps, valves, and marine piping systems. Monel K-500 (UNS N05500) Composition: • Nickel (Ni): 63.0 – 70.0% • Copper (Cu): 27.0 – 33.0% • Aluminum (Al): 2.3 – 3.2% • Titanium (Ti): 0.35 – 0.85% • Iron (Fe): ≤ 2.5% Applications: Monel K-500 offers higher strength and hardness compared to Monel 400, making it suitable for applications in oil and gas extraction, marine industries, and aerospace systems, where both corrosion resistance and high mechanical properties are required.
